Managers already know…. Associates who got titles should find out between now and Jan. Goes into effect February. Changes within the past 2-3 years it’s been standardized. To go from avp to vp, have to have 2 years consecutive E and band be a band 5

Don't worry about it. It's free to give out the titles.

Pay increase is a completely different matter, and they are NOT related.

As a manager, HR advised me to "never shoot your wad in one go" (yup, those were the actuall words). "You want to space out the title at least two years from any pay increase.)

If you are content with your pay and general situation, then don't chase the title. It will only result in more work, more demand, more hours and more pressure.

If you want more pay, then get 1-2 competing offers. Takes some effort, but works like a charm. (and if it doesn't, that would be good to know, too, right?)
